Dispenser for dispensing web material from a roll
Dispenser for dispensing web material from a roll, the dispenser including a housing and a spindle intended to rotatably support a roll of web material during dispensing. The spindle is movable between a loading position and a dispensing position. The dispenser further includes a deflecting member being movable between a protruding position protruding towards the spindle in dispensing position and a retracted position retracted into the housing away from the spindle in dispensing position. The deflecting member is connected to a blocking member moving in response to the movement of the deflecting member.
MATERIAL DISPENSER WITH MATERIAL LEVEL INDICATOR
A material dispenser comprising a housing, a mounting for a roll of material to be dispensed, and a material level indicator, in which said mounting comprises a first support member for rotationally supporting a first side of a roll of material to be dispensed in a plane, in which said material level indicator comprises an arm rotationally mounted to said dispenser at a pivot point, said arm comprising a visual indicator member at a first end thereof and a lateral abutment axially displaced from said visual indicator member for engaging with said first side of said roll of material, in which said arm is rotatable about said pivot point between a first position in which said arm is substantially parallel with said plane and said lateral abutment traverses said plane, and a second position in which said arm is arranged at an angle to said plane, and said lateral abutment and said visual indicator member are laterally displaced.

PAPER DISPENSER AND RELATED METHODS
An apparatus for dispensing paper product has an encasement that is configured to enclose the roll of paper. The encasement has a base at a longitudinal end for supporting the roll of paper in that encasement, with the base including a base opening for the paper to be inserted there through. The base also has an inner surface that is configured to contact the roll of paper, as well as an oppositely disposed outer surface. A dispensing portion of the apparatus is located adjacent the outer surface of the base, and is releasably coupled to the encasement. Coupling between the dispensing portion and the encasement is free of fasteners. The dispensing portion includes a rotatable dispensing element that has a dispensing orifice for dispensing paper from within said encasement to the exterior.
Free-standing, multiple roll toilet paper holder and dispenser
A free-standing, cylindrical container and multiple, core-free toilet paper rolls vertically stacked in an array which fills the container at the outset of its use. Peeled back from sites bounding a through opening within the array's uppermost roll and then fed through a narrow slot defined by the container's cap, each length of the paper so fed, prior to its being separated from paper yet to be dispensed, is part of a continuous paper ribbon extending from the leading paper sheet of said length to the outermost sheet of the array's lowermost roll. Configuring the ribbon in its initial state is a series of joints in each of which the outermost and the innermost sheets of the upper and lower rolls, respectively, of one of the array's contiguous pairs of rolls are fixedly connected, thus providing the user with immediate access to the entire body of paper stored within the container.

Dispenser For Roll Of Coreless Web Material
A coreless web material dispenser or dispensing apparatus that includes a flexible brace that is configured to support a roll of coreless web material relative to the dispenser. The flexible brace is supported by the housing such that closing a cover of the dispensing apparatus biases a portion of the brace into operative engagement with the roll of coreless web material. Preferably, the flexible brace includes at least one protrusion that extends inwardly relative to a roll facing side of the brace and defines a rotational axis upon which the roll of the coreless web material may rotate while one or more side portions of the flexible brace limit lateral movement of the roll during dispensing events.
CENTER-PULL DISPENSER SYSTEM
A dispensing cap for a dispensing system may be adapted for dispensing a roll of longitudinally extending material arranged in a center-pull configuration. The dispensing cap may include a dispensing orifice. A first rim having an inner edge may define a wide end of the dispensing orifice. A second rim having an outer edge may define a narrow end of the dispensing orifice. One or more sidewalls may extend between the inner edge of the first rim and the outer edge of the second rim and define the dispensing orifice between the wide end and the narrow end. The dispensing cap may further include a dispensing slot that defines an opening through the second rim.
Strip dispensing apparatus for flexible material packs in coils positioned horizontally or vertically
A dispensing apparatus for strips of coiled flexible material having at regular intervals tear lines to form the strips. The apparatus includes a casing receiving the coil, the casing having a circular opening for the passage and distribution of a strip of coiled flexible material under a tensile stress. The casing also includes at least one washer fixed on the casing concentrically with the distribution opening, wherein the internal diameter of the at least one washer is smaller than the diameter of the opening. The one or more washers are made of an elastomeric material capable of being deformed under the effect of the material distribution through the opening for achieving, concomitantly, a strip cut along a tear line. The one or more washers cooperate with an element manually operable and arranged to reduce the internal diameter of the one or more washers.
